Could someone please explain the equivalent zero sequence circuit for a 2-winding Star/Star TX (HV ungrounded and LV grounded). The confusion is that PRAG shows that no zero sequence current will flow for ph-E faults. But, the J&P TX Book shows a link to the zero bus on the LV side. (I found several other books showing these circuits both ways).
The only explanation for this is that J&P might assume the tank acting as a delta and therefore the closed link to the zero bus. The problem is, if you assume the PRAG is correct, then for a ph-E fault on the LV, no current will flow. But the winding has basically a short across it - it does not make sense...
